Inject this javascript to your webview and it reports scroll state of the webview, including start, end and fling.

It calls window.onScrollStateChange once scroll state changes.
Possible states are start, fling, end.
Works on chrome based webview which can fire touchend event after touchmove.
For other webviews I have to listen to scroll event instead.
